Thin Double Sided Tape — Tissue and PET Ultra Thin

Thin Double Sided Tape — Tissue and Clear PET

BiTape thin double sided tape for labels, splicing and outdoor assemblies. Double coated tissue tape and clear PET configurations.



Double-coated thin tapes engineered for thin bond-line assemblies — available in two carrier types: tissue paper for general-purpose mounting and industrial splicing (0960B, 0962B), and clear PET film for outdoor signage, polycarbonate bonding and UL 969 glazing applications (0965T). All three deliver high initial tack, dimensional stability and clean die-cuttable bond lines.

The tissue family covers gloss/matte papers, paperboard, fabric and non-woven materials (0960B) and industrial splicing of plastic films, papers and aluminum foils with heat resistance up to 284 °F short-term (0962B). The PET film variant (0965T) extends service to 356 °F short-term, bonds low surface energy plastics such as PP and PE, and carries UL 969 approval (File MH 19350) for outdoor and label-grade applications.

A thin double sided tape is a double-coated adhesive tape with a thin carrier (tissue paper or PET film) and pressure-sensitive acrylic adhesive on both faces. The thin carrier delivers a low-profile bond line that does not interfere with the assembly, ideal for paper-grade mounting, label production, industrial splicing of films and outdoor signage. BiTape thin double sided tape covers three configurations — 0960B 3.5 mil tissue (general-purpose), 0962B 4 mil tissue (splicing/heat resistant) and 0965T 8 mil clear PET (outdoor UL 969).

Specify BiTape 0960B (tissue 3.5 mil / 0.09 mm) for general-purpose mounting on paper, fabric and nameplates where service temperature stays in the -4 to 158 °F range. Specify BiTape 0962B (tissue 4 mil) for industrial splicing of plastic films, papers and aluminum foils, with heat resistance up to 284 °F short-term — twice the loop tack of 0960B. Specify BiTape 0965T (clear PET 8 mil) when transparency, UL 969 outdoor approval, low surface energy substrate bonding (PP, PE, polycarbonate) or service up to 356 °F short-term is required.

Tissue tape (0960B, 0962B) uses a thin paper carrier that conforms well to paper, fabric and lightly textured surfaces — ideal for label mounting, paperboard joining and industrial splicing. The tissue carrier has lower dimensional stability than PET but higher conformability. Clear PET tape (0965T) uses a polyester film carrier with high dimensional stability, transparency and broader thermal range — ideal for outdoor signage, polycarbonate bonding and assemblies where the bond line should be invisible. Both share the same double-coated acrylic adhesive technology; the carrier choice is the key differentiator for each application.

Service temperature varies by product. 0960B (general-purpose tissue) covers -4 to 158 °F. 0962B (splicing/heat-resistant tissue) covers -22 to 284 °F short-term — engineered for cure ovens of printing and lamination processes. 0965T (outdoor PET) extends short-term service to -4 to 356 °F with long-term -4 to 248 °F. The PET carrier and UL 969 approval make 0965T the only option in the family for sustained outdoor exposure.

BiTape thin double sided tape is specified for printing and graphic arts (label mounting, paperboard joining, industrial splicing of paper and films), packaging (lamination of plastic films, foil sealing, splice repair), electronics (component assembly with low-profile bond, LCD-to-polycarbonate on 0965T), construction and signage (outdoor displays on 0965T with UL 969 outdoor compliance) and general industrial assembly where a thin, fast-tack and clean bond line is required.

Yes, but only with the PET configuration. BiTape 0965T (clear PET 8 mil) is engineered for low surface energy (LSE) substrates such as PP and PE; the modified solvent acrylic adhesive bonds reliably to silicone-treated and mold-release surfaces. The tissue versions (0960B, 0962B) are NOT optimized for LSE plastics — they target paper, fabric, paperboard, films and metals where surface energy is higher. For PP/PE bonding always specify 0965T.

Substrates must be clean, dry and free of dust, grease and adhesive residue. Wipe both bonding faces with isopropyl alcohol and a lint-free cloth. For oxidized metal sand the surface; for low surface energy plastics (PP, PE), surface treatment or primer is recommended (use 0965T which is optimized for LSE substrates). Apply firm pressure across the entire bond area for proper adhesive wet-out — the thin tissue or PET carrier needs full contact to develop its rated tack and shear performance. Run a prior adhesion test for critical PP/PE combinations or sustained heat exposure.
